TOTTENHAM STATUS REPORT:

Tottenham Hotspur‘s 2025-26 campaign will always be remembered for one of continual crises. Last season’s poor Premier League finish was counter-balanced by Ange Postecoglou winning the Europa League, but since then, it’s been nothing but downhill for the North London giants. Postecoglou, Son Heung-min, Daniel Levy, Thomas Frank and Igor Tudor have all left the Tottenham Hotspur Stadium, culminating in Spurs being in a true Premier League relegation battle with just weeks to go. Yes, there’s a very real possibility that this football club is playing in the Championship next season. Roberto De Zerbi was hired as Tottenham’s newest manager on 31 March, with the ex-Brighton boss tasked with not only keeping Spurs in the Premier League but also performing a miracle by getting the fans back onside, preventing widespread summer exits and offsetting huge losses that were announced prior to his arrival at the end of Q1 2026. While there’s mayhem on the field, there’s outright chaos off it, with protests against the board and post-tax losses of £94.7million in the 2024-25 accounting year.

Tottenham Hotspur Football Club

Founded in 1882, Tottenham Hotspur is a club rooted in the philosophy of “Daring to Do.” As the first club in the 20th century to achieve the League and FA Cup Double (1961), and the first British club to win a major European trophy (1963), Spurs have historically been the vanguard of stylish, attacking football. Despite recent domestic trophy droughts, the club’s legacy remains anchored by its “Golden Age” under Bill Nicholson and a consistent presence at the top of the European game, now housed in the world’s most advanced multi-purpose stadium.
